The Origins of the Brand

Warren Lotas, the artist and designer behind the brand, founded his label in 2014 while attending college. With a deep-rooted passion for punk rock, metal, and vintage Americana, he began by hand-painting customized clothing, primarily on flannels and denim jackets. His art quickly attracted attention online due to its haunting, skeletal imagery and unapologetic tone.

Initially working out of his dorm room, Lotas took a DIY approach that resonated with underground artists and fashion enthusiasts. His work reflected a unique fusion of gothic horror, motorcycle culture, and metal band aesthetics. As his reputation grew, so did the demand, prompting the launch of a full-fledged fashion label.


Aesthetic and Design Philosophy

1. Heavy Graphics

At the heart of Warren Lotas clothing is graphic design. Each piece is saturated with dark, intense visuals—ranging from flaming skulls and zombies to reinterpreted cultural icons. The designs are often hand-drawn by Lotas himself, ensuring a personal touch that many other streetwear brands lack.

2. Grit and Edge

Lotas's clothes often have a "worn-in" look, achieved through distressing techniques, vintage washes, and unique dye patterns. This gritty aesthetic enhances the rebellious tone of the pieces, making them feel like artifacts from a dystopian subculture.

3. Narrative Elements

Many collections tell a story or reference larger themes such as death, rebellion, loyalty, and chaos. The recurring use of skulls and skeletons speaks to existential themes, while the bold text prints invoke slogans akin to punk and anarchist manifestos.


Popular Clothing Items

1. Graphic Tees

The brand’s most iconic pieces are its graphic T-shirts, known for oversized fits and detailed prints. These tees often sell out quickly and are considered collectibles by fans.

2. Sweatshirts and Hoodies

Using premium cotton blends and hand-distressed materials, the hoodies have become a signature part of Warren Lotas's catalog. Many feature flaming motifs, biker-inspired patches, and apocalyptic visuals.

3. Flannels and Outerwear

Drawing inspiration from grunge and skate culture, Lotas frequently uses flannel as a canvas for his art. His reworked flannel shirts and heavy-duty jackets merge utilitarian function with dark fantasy visuals.

4. Custom Footwear

In recent years, Lotas has ventured into footwear, most famously producing reinterpretations of Nike Dunk sneakers with his own signature skull face design—sparking both praise and controversy.


The Nike Controversy

In 2020, Warren Lotas found himself at the center of a legal firestorm when he released custom sneakers that bore a striking resemblance to Nike Dunks, featuring a modified swoosh and custom graphics. Nike filed a lawsuit against Lotas, accusing him of trademark infringement.

Though Lotas claimed his designs were tributes, Nike argued they caused consumer confusion. The case was ultimately settled out of court, but the incident elevated Lotas’s profile and positioned him as a daring figure willing to challenge corporate giants.


Cultural Influence and Fanbase

Warren Lotas’s clothing speaks directly to a generation disillusioned with mainstream fashion. His work appeals to:

  • Skaters and bikers who connect with the rough, anti-establishment tone

  • Metalheads and punk fans who find familiarity in the designs

  • Streetwear collectors who value exclusivity and limited releases

  • Artists and creatives who appreciate Lotas’s handmade aesthetic

The brand has also garnered attention from celebrities and musicians, including Post Malone and Travis Scott, who have been seen wearing his pieces—further boosting its status within the fashion community.


Production and Drops

Warren Lotas operates under a limited-drop model, releasing new collections or items periodically through online launches. These drops are often accompanied by countdowns and teasers, creating hype and scarcity.

Many of his products are made-to-order, a practice that minimizes overproduction and aligns with a more sustainable approach, albeit one that sometimes results in long delivery times.

Criticism and Reception

Despite (or because of) his rising fame, Warren Lotas has faced criticism from various quarters:

  • Art theft allegations: Some critics claim Lotas borrows heavily from existing art and band logos without proper credit.

  • Overpricing: His limited editions are often expensive, raising questions about accessibility and value.

  • Delivery delays: Due to the made-to-order model, some customers experience significant delays in receiving their items.

Yet, none of these controversies have significantly hurt the brand's momentum. On the contrary, they have reinforced its image as an underground, anti-mainstream movement.
